I have always loved art and never really thought if art was a therapy until I had the blessings of teaching art to adults with Disabilities.

I watched slightly verbal to non verbal people go from a either highly frustrated behavior or crying but couldn't say why. I would take them to a canvas, surround them with paints and brushes and their might be some hard stroking on the canvas at first but the strokes become softer and softer. When done, the frustration is gone and a smile is there. I won't know what was wrong but the canvas did.

How it’s Made

The process started with me creating this beautiful image on my IPAD in Procreate.  It took me about a week and then when I felt the image was ready, I created it into PNG in order to Print it while keeping my image crisp.  I then upload the Photo into Photoshop so I can adjust the size of the tumbler.  I then Printed the image of the Dancer on sublimated paper using sublimated ink. I feel the Process of Sublimation is Magical.  The fun really begins as I wrap the Dancer around the Tumbler and then press with very high heat. Once that process is done, I let the tumbler cool a bit.  I then took off the printed paper and now there is a Beautiful Printed Tumbler.  The Joy of seeing a piece of art coming to life on a Tumbler is beautiful.  The shine of the Tumbler really adds some brilliance.
